My Buying Guides on Diy Full Metal Model Kit
When I started looking for a DIY full metal model kit, I quickly realized that not all kits are created equal. Some are made for display, some are better for hands-on builders, and others are designed for people who enjoy a real challenge. Based on my own experience, I’ve learned that the best kit for me depends on my skill level, the tools I already have, and how much time I want to spend on the build.
1. I Check the Complexity First
The first thing I look at is how difficult the kit is to assemble. Some full metal model kits come with dozens of tiny parts, while others have hundreds or even thousands. If I want a relaxing project, I choose a simpler kit. If I want a long-term build that feels rewarding, I go for something more advanced.
2. I Pay Attention to the Material Quality
Since I want a full metal model kit, I always check what kind of metal is used. I prefer kits made from stainless steel, aluminum, or high-quality alloy because they feel sturdy and last longer. Cheap metal can bend too easily or have rough edges, which makes assembly frustrating.
3. I Look at the Tools Required
Before I buy, I make sure I know what tools I’ll need. Some kits require tweezers, pliers, screwdrivers, cutters, or even a polishing cloth. I like kits that clearly list the needed tools so I’m not surprised halfway through the project.
4. I Consider the Size and Final Display
I always think about where I’ll put the finished model. Some kits are small enough to fit on a desk, while others need a shelf or display case. I usually measure my space first so I know the model will look good once it’s complete.
5. I Check the Instructions Carefully
Good instructions make a big difference. I prefer kits with clear step-by-step guides, labeled parts, and helpful diagrams. When instructions are confusing, the build becomes more stressful than enjoyable. For me, a well-documented kit is worth paying extra for.
6. I Match the Kit to My Skill Level
I’ve learned not to overestimate myself. If I’m still new to model building, I choose a beginner-friendly kit with fewer parts and simpler assembly. If I already have experience, I can handle more detailed kits with advanced techniques like bending, locking, or layering metal pieces.
7. I Think About Build Time
Some DIY full metal model kits can be finished in a few hours, while others take several days or even weeks. I always ask myself how much time I’m willing to commit. If I want a quick project, I choose a smaller kit. If I want something immersive, I don’t mind a longer build.
8. I Read Reviews Before Buying
I always check what other buyers say about the kit. Reviews help me find out if the pieces fit well, if the instructions are clear, and if the finished model looks like the pictures. Honest feedback from other builders has saved me from buying kits that looked better online than in real life.
9. I Compare Price and Value
Price matters, but I don’t choose based on cost alone. I look at the number of parts, the quality of the metal, the detail level, and the overall experience. Sometimes a slightly more expensive kit gives me much better value because it feels more durable and enjoyable to build.
10. I Decide Whether I Want Display or Function
Some full metal model kits are purely decorative, while others have moving parts or mechanical features. I decide what I want before buying. If I want something impressive to display, I focus on detail and appearance. If I want a more interactive build, I look for gears, joints, or moving mechanisms.
